  • Why Feeling Insecure Doesn’t Mean You’re Back at the Beginning | Dr. Marisa G. Franco
    2026/09/15
    In this episode, Dr. Marisa G. Franco explores why feeling insecure doesn’t mean you’re back at the beginning, and how real self-worth may come from learning to make room for every part of yourself. She and Eric discuss why old insecurities can return even after years of growth, how past experiences continue to shape our reactions in the present, and why intellectual insight isn’t always enough to change how we feel. Marisa explains what it means to become “secure-ish,” how acknowledging difficult emotions can help us regulate them, and why true security isn’t about never feeling anxious, rejected, or uncertain.   • Midlife Reinvention: How to Create Your Own Script for What Comes Next | Allison Aubrey
    2026/09/11
    In this episode, Allison Aubrey explores midlife reinvention and how to create your own script for what comes next. She shares why midlife can be less about winding down and more about rediscovering parts of ourselves that may have been set aside during years of work, parenting, and responsibility. Allison and Eric discuss moving from performance to play, working with fear and self-doubt, reconnecting with intuition, and finding a renewed sense of purpose.   • You Become What You Practice: How to Train Your Mind for the Life You Want | Jim Kwik
    2026/09/08
    In this episode, Jim Kwik explores how the thoughts, habits, and choices we repeat each day shape who we become. He explains why we’re always training our brains—whether we’re practicing focus or distraction, resilience or avoidance—and how small, intentional actions can strengthen self-trust and create lasting change. Jim also shares why protecting the first moments of your morning matters, how to move beyond the impossible standard of work-life balance, and practical ways to train your attention, regulate your emotions, and create more harmony in your life.
